Why Fanless engineering issues in Industrial Computing
Cooling admirers are Among the most widespread failure factors in regular pcs.
followers pull air from the program to chill internal parts. nonetheless, in industrial environments this air often contains dust, oil particles, or particles.
Over time this contamination could potentially cause overheating or technique failure.
Fanless pcs get rid of this problem by getting rid of the necessity for relocating cooling factors.
essential advantages of fanless cooling include:
minimized mechanical failure
improved reliability
reduce upkeep prerequisites
quieter Procedure
These characteristics make fanless pcs ideal for ongoing industrial use.
How Industrial Fanless PCs Work
Fanless desktops trust in passive heat administration.
Instead of utilizing inside followers, heat produced by the processor is transferred on the metallic chassis.
The chassis functions for a warmth sink, letting warmth to dissipate in the surrounding natural environment.
This layout gives several Gains:
secure Procedure in dusty environments
enhanced longevity
lowered Electricity intake
brands layout industrial fanless PCs with substantial area locations to maximise heat dissipation.
Key characteristics of Industrial Fanless PCs
Industrial personal computers are built differently from purchaser PCs.
a number of characteristics distinguish them.
Rugged Aluminium Enclosure
The enclosure guards inner components from environmental dangers.
Industrial instances in many cases are comprised of aluminium since it conducts warmth correctly.
stable point out Storage
Industrial PCs generally use stable-state drives (SSDs) rather than classic hard drives.
SSDs have no moving sections and may withstand vibration.
large Temperature Procedure
Industrial environments often working experience temperature extremes.
Fanless PCs are created to run inside of broad temperature ranges.
Industrial Connectivity
Industrial units need multiple conversation ports.
Common interfaces contain:
serial ports
USB ports
Ethernet ports
GPIO connections
These interfaces make it possible for link to industrial gear.

Industrial Fanless Personal computer vs standard Industrial Laptop
the two fanless PCs and standard industrial pcs provide industrial environments.
nevertheless, they vary in cooling layout.
admirer-primarily based Industrial Laptop
positive aspects:
higher cooling ability
well suited for extremely superior processing masses
cons:
enthusiast have on after a while
enhanced maintenance
Industrial Fanless Computer system
Advantages:
no relocating cooling parts
improved dependability
quieter Procedure
Disadvantages:
thermal constraints for pretty substantial-performance computing
For numerous industrial apps, fanless units offer you the right equilibrium concerning general performance and dependability.
